ADCs/DACs - Special Purpose Analog Devices, Inc. MAX186AEWP+T Overview

The ADCs/DACs - Special Purpose Analog Devices, Inc. MAX186AEWP+T is a high-performance 12-bit data acquisition system/analog-to-digital converter (DAS/ADC) housed in a compact 20SOIC package. Designed for precision and efficiency, this IC is ideal for advanced applications requiring accurate signal conversion and data processing. The MAX186AEWP+T offers an impressive sampling rate up to 133K samples per second, ensuring rapid data capture and processing capabilities for industrial-grade applications. Its low power consumption and high data integrity make it a robust choice for developers and engineers looking to optimize their systems with reliable and high-quality components.

MAX186AEWP+T Features

This specialized IC integrates multiple features that enhance its usability and performance in demanding environments. It includes a built-in track-and-hold function, which simplifies the design and reduces system costs. Additionally, the MAX186AEWP+T supports a wide voltage range, enabling flexible integration into various circuit configurations. Its digital interface is compatible with most microprocessors, and its small form factor is advantageous for designs where space is at a premium.
